Chamerevo (Russian: Чамерево) is a rural locality (a selo) in Lavrovskoye Rural Settlement, Sudogodsky District, Vladimir Oblast, Russia. The population was 572 as of 2010.[2] There are 13 streets.[3]
Geography
Chamerevo is located on the right bank of the Voyninga River, 15 km north of Sudogda (the district's administrative centre) by road. Slashchyovo is the nearest rural locality.[4]
